Description Final Fantasy VIII - Sorceress Edea, Studio Shoot with Elias Lopez and Neil Creek .

Nearly a full view of the back-fan here... We did kind of struggle to fit it onto the backdrop XD

A long while ago, and I were talking about full-face makeup masks. She did an absolutely amazing tiger mask, but I wanted to do something different... Despite the haters, FF8 will always hold a special place in my heart, being not only my first FF, but the series that started me cosplaying as well.

So, I chose to try to do Sorceress Edea, of course. I mean, it's just makeup, right? Well, it wouldn't really be Edea if I didn't do the helmet. Plus, Edea just wears this simple, slinky black dress, right? And... oh, I need more practice with foamcore anyway, so I might as well make the back-fan too.

Then about a month ago, I received an exclusive invitation from two of my favourite cosplay photographers to do a full-day studio shoot with them!

Wait, don't I only have four weeks until the shoot?

Construction Notes:

  • I modified an existing dress pattern and drafted the gloves, and did all the sewing and prop-making (helmet and back-fan) myself.
  • Makeup involved drawing the veins on with white kohl pencil, enhancing with white gel eyeliner, gold eyeshadow and rust-brown eyeshadow to add dimension. Eyes were done in 3 shades of purple, including a shimmering lilac duochrome mineral eyeshadow. Lipstick was a purple-based lipstick, with the same mineral eyeshadow pigment as used on the eyes. False lashes and yellow circle lenses finish the look.
  • The base of the helmet is a child's pirate hat, the horns are furniture foam offcuts, beads and spirals are air-dry clay, and the rest of the details are foamcore or craft foam, all painted with acrylic paint.
  • I originally made the horns with air-dry clay, which brought the weight of the helmet to roughly 1 kilogram. Needless to say, the horns broke two nights before the shoot, meaning I had to re-make from foam and paint them in one day.
  • The main part of the back-fan (not shown in this picture) is made of a single piece of 1000x800x5mm piece of foamcore, with the spikes adding an extra 500mm each, for a total span of about 2m. The fan was assembled at the studio, as it would not fit inside my car otherwise.
  • Estimated cost of the costume: ~$200AUD, most expensive item being the foamcore and various prop materials. I did not include the cost of makeup purchased, as I would have bought it anyway.
  • Estimate time to make the costume: 4 weeks, under immense pressure.
